"Cleaning Copper Beryllium". Cleaned parts should be welded immediately. If a delay is unavoidable, they should be stored in a protected environment away from shop dust, acid and sulfurous or ammonia fumes. FILLER METAL Copper beryllium rod should be used as the filler metal in welding copper beryllium to other metals or to itself.

Updated on March 02, 2020. Electrical conductivity in metals is a result of the movement of electrically charged particles. The atoms of metal elements are characterized by the presence of valence electrons, which are electrons in the outer shell of an atom that are free to move about. It is these "free electrons" that allow metals to conduct ...

The three most common base metals for most board-to-board connectors are brass, beryllium copper, and phosphor bronze. Brass. Brass is the least expensive of the three metals and has excellent electrical properties. Having said that, brass has low yield strength. Because of this, Samtec recommends not using brass in contacts.
